Output 59fab55db0b541b4b6626ec3ade330fd1fc3952a611bb5cdf651e35a285b6e30:1

value
69878020
script pubkey
OP_0 OP_PUSHBYTES_20 1527627b80e011721a1db95c8b6a543e840806fe
address
bc1qz5nky7uquqghyxsah9wgk6j586zqsph7yxcekf
transaction
59fab55db0b541b4b6626ec3ade330fd1fc3952a611bb5cdf651e35a285b6e30